A vast number of us strap these little gadgets onto our wrists and use them 24/7, apparently unconcerned with the fact they're continuously monitoring us.
A distant memory are the days when we used them only to give us an rough count of our step count. Today, they can analyse our sleep quality, stress levels, oxygen saturation, our body battery.
It's a challenge to find a physical metric they aren't designed to measure.
But are they able to do what they advertise? And are the numbers we obsess over a accurate representation of reality? Do they boost our daily wellness, or do the multitude of readings and motivational messages just contribute to our daily stresses?

How Do They Work?
Every device of smartwatch has its own proprietary way of measuring your bodily functions and analysing your data, but the vast bulk use sensors on the reverse of the watch.
They typically project minute LED lights onto your wrist which can detect blood flow, recording your pulse rate. Sophisticated devices measure changes in the bioimpedance that flows through the skin to get an idea of your stress levels.
The Professional Viewpoint
A data scientist says that in general for smartwatches, it's a "delicate equilibrium" - while the continuously improving tech could realistically aid early diagnosis, "identifying issues before we feel unwell", it could also turn us watch wearers into the "worried well".
He points out that newer wearables can perform tests like heart rhythm analysis, which regularly monitor how healthy the heart is. They can notify if someone is experiencing an irregular rhythm, where there is irregular signals in the heart causing an arrhythmia.
This does not automatically signal someone is on the verge of a cardiac event, but it can give an preliminary indication they might be more vulnerable of a stroke in the future.
But how to interpret these readings is complicated. The expert worries that as further capabilities are introduced, people may struggle to fully contextualise their data.
"I have some doubts that the ability to monitor so much data is such a beneficial thing," he says.
A health researcher specialising in wearable tech concurs. A study into the effect of wearable tech on a set of heart condition patients suggested a minority of those who were given devices to monitor their heart health experienced increased anxiety and were "far more likely to use medical services".
She observed a pattern with her patients - they noticed a concerning reading on their watch. They became worried. Their heart rate went up. They got more worried. They checked again, and their reading went up again.
"When people are presented with stats about ourselves that we don't really understand then, of course, we are going to want to know more," the psychologist says. "We look, we re-check - it becomes a feedback loop."
